Effect of Sleep on Metabolic process



When it comes to weight reduction, recognizing the effect of sleep on metabolic process is important. Sleep plays a substantial duty in controling your body's metabolism, which is the procedure of transforming food into power. Throughout rest, your body deals with repairing cells, manufacturing hormones, and managing numerous physical functions. Lack of sleep can interrupt these processes, bring about imbalances in metabolism.

Research has revealed that insufficient rest can affect your metabolism by changing hormone degrees connected to appetite and appetite. Specifically, not enough sleep can cause a rise in ghrelin, a hormonal agent that promotes hunger, and a decrease in leptin, a hormonal agent that reduces cravings. This hormone inequality can cause over-eating and desires for high-calorie foods, which can sabotage your weight loss objectives.

To maximize your metabolic rate and support your fat burning journey, prioritize getting enough quality rest each night. Go for 7-9 hours of sleep to aid regulate your metabolism, regulate your appetite, and boost your overall wellness. By caring for your sleep, you can improve your body's capacity to melt calories successfully and attain sustainable weight reduction.

Role of Sleep in Hormonal Agent Regulation



As you dig deeper into the link between rest and weight loss, it becomes noticeable that the function of sleep in hormonal agent law is a key element to think about. Rest plays a vital function in the law of various hormones that affect hunger and metabolic rate. One crucial hormone impacted by rest is leptin, which assists regulate energy equilibrium by inhibiting cravings. Absence of sleep can result in reduced degrees of leptin, making you really feel hungrier and potentially leading to overindulging.

Additionally, rest starvation can interrupt the production of ghrelin, another hormone that promotes hunger. When ghrelin degrees are elevated as a result of poor rest, you might experience stronger food cravings for high-calorie foods.


Furthermore, not enough sleep can impact insulin level of sensitivity, which is important for regulating blood glucose levels. Poor sleep practices can result in insulin resistance, boosting the threat of weight gain and type 2 diabetes.
